Loratadine, sold under the brand name Claritin among others, is a medication used to treat allergies.[3] This includes allergic rhinitis (hay fever) and hives.[3] It is also available in combination with pseudoephedrine, a decongestant, known as loratadine/pseudoephedrine.[3] It is taken by mouth.[3] Common side effects include sleepiness, dry mouth, and headache.[3] Serious side effects are rare and include aller...

Can Loratadine 10mg antihistamine 24-hour relief tablets (made by Perrigo) be purchased over-the-counter or does it require a prescription? ## Hi Rick, To answer your question, yes, Loratadine is available over-the-counter here in the US and does not require a prescription. According to NIH, some common brand names you might find it under are: Claritin, Allergy Relief (loratadine) & Claritin Liqui-Gel. Alavert, Children's Allergy Relief, Wal-itin, Children's Claritin, Non-Drowsy Allergy, Claritin RediTabs, & Loradamed, just to name a few... However, depending on your location/country, brand names & availability are subject to vary. I hope this helps!
